Transaction 18753ae362a5749e1832ca3d66f81f4d4aff9cf1e2934d8d7f1e50217e6b6505
1 Input
1 Output
-
18753ae362a5749e1832ca3d66f81f4d4aff9cf1e2934d8d7f1e50217e6b6505:0
- value
- 944373
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f8cdd657a2463acbda61e88b17c9067079073e30 OP_EQUAL
- address
- 3QNa5wc42bR1SYZLdRFiaoJMRKu9gSLz3D